World Calligraphy Day is celebrated annually on the second Wednesday of August. This year, it will be observed on August 16. The purpose of this festival is to emphasize the importance of handwriting, which tends to be overlooked in today’s digital and printed world. The “Manuscript Pen Company” created this day to serve as a reminder that handwriting is a skill that allows us to express our individuality to the world. It highlights the fact that each person’s experience is unique and valuable, and that we should cherish and embrace our own uniqueness.

In Europe, calligraphy developed from the lettering used in ancient Greece and Rome. The earliest alphabet was the Etruscan alphabet, although it was not understandable to the Romans. Initially, this alphabet only used capital letters. Later, in modern Italy, the Latin alphabet began to emerge.

Calligraphy encompasses traditions that have developed over thousands of years in various countries. Today, there are different types of this art form, including Western European, Asian, Chinese, Japanese, Islamic, and more. Each of these styles has a significant impact on the overall evolution of calligraphy. 🔖 Calligraphy has a Greek meaning
The term “calligraphy” originates from the merging of two Greek words: “kallos,” which represents beauty, and “graphein,” which signifies writing.
